LFT-G® ABS LGF20 is a premium long glass fiber reinforced ABS compound, engineered to deliver an optimal balance of structural rigidity, impact toughness, and cosmetic-grade surface finish, while retaining the signature processability and aesthetic versatility of ABS resin.

Featuring a 20% continuous long-glass-fiber reinforcement system, this material delivers measurable upgrades in mechanical strength, creep resistance and dimensional accuracy over neat ABS, without sacrificing surface quality or melt flowability. It maintains reliable impact performance at both room and sub-ambient temperatures, exhibits minimal fiber bloom after molding, and supports secondary processes such as painting, electroplating, and silk-screening. With superior fluidity compared to higher glass-filled grades, it excels at thin-wall, complex-geometric parts that require both structural reliability and premium appearance. It is a cost-effective, lightweight solution for consumer electronics enclosures, automotive interior components, small appliance housings, and industrial parts that demand balanced performance, tight tolerances, and aesthetic quality.

Key Material Strengths

  • Balanced Stiffness & Impact Toughness

Long glass fiber elevates flexural modulus and structural rigidity, while preserving the inherent high-impact performance of the ABS matrix; it delivers reliable toughness even at low temperatures.

  • Cosmetic-Grade Surface Finish

Optimized compounding ensures uniform fiber dispersion with minimal surface fiber bloom, producing a smooth glossy finish directly out of the mold, ideal for visible exterior parts.

  • Precision Dimensional Stability

3D long-fiber network reduces molding shrinkage and thermal warpage, maintaining tight dimensional tolerances across temperature fluctuations for precision assembly.

  • Excellent Flow & Process Flexibility

Superior melt flow versus higher fiber-filled grades, enabling easy molding of thin-wall sections and intricate geometries on standard injection equipment.

  • Versatile Finishing Compatibility

Supports painting, electroplating and hot stamping with strong coating adhesion; can be formulated for enhanced UV resistance for outdoor deployment.

LFT-G® Injection Molding Manufacturing Process

ABS LGF20 Processing Info
Parameter Recommended Range Key Notes for LFT-G® ABS LGF20
Drying Temperature ① 80 – 90 °C Use a desiccant dryer to prevent moisture-induced surface defects
Drying Time ① 3 – 4 hours Ensure thorough drying for optimal surface gloss and mechanical performance
Melt Temperature (Nozzle) ③ 220 – 250 °C Avoid overheating to prevent matrix degradation and fiber damage
Mold Temperature ② 45 – 70 °C Higher mold temperature improves surface gloss and reduces weld line visibility
Injection Speed Moderate to Fast Balance fiber integrity and mold filling; adjust per part wall thickness

Critical Tips:

Screw: Low-compression ratio screw to minimize fiber breakage and shear heat

Gating: Generous gating design to reduce gate-area fiber bloom and pressure loss

FAQ

Q: What is the continuous use temperature for LFT-G® ABS LGF20?

A: LFT-G® ABS LGF20 supports long-term continuous service at 80°C to 90°C, with a significantly higher heat deflection temperature than unfilled ABS. It is well suited for indoor electronics, automotive interiors and household appliance environments, and can withstand short-term exposure to higher temperatures.

Q: Can ABS LGF20 be used for visible cosmetic parts directly?

A: Absolutely. Thanks to optimized long-fiber dispersion technology, this grade produces minimal surface fiber bloom and delivers a smooth, high-gloss finish directly from the mold. It also supports painting, electroplating and silk screening with excellent coating adhesion for higher aesthetic requirements.

Q: Does LFT-G® ABS LGF20 require special injection molding equipment?

A: No special machinery is required - standard injection molding machines work effectively. For best performance and surface quality, we recommend a low-compression screw and generously sized gating to preserve fiber length and reduce shear-induced fiber exposure. No special mold coatings are needed.
